Synopsis

The Christian life is not about giving up, but taking up. The call of Jesus to discipleship is a positive one-love God and your neghbour. It's not about being serious, but happy and loving.

It's not a constant battle against small temptations. It's because Jesus didn't spend all his energy fighting the temptations of the world that he was able to withstand genuine temptation. This series of studies of his life takes a look at stories from the gospels which illustrate the way in which temptation came to Jesus in his minsitry-the temptation to stay where he was comfortable and known; to divide people into friends and enemies; to avoid confronting problems, and many others. They are the serious temptations we all face, and which Jesus answers.
